Also, one of the things on the T4 CD from FFE that never made it to print (but was ready to go to print when Imperium Games folded) was Aliens Vol. 1 (NOTE: This is NOT Aliens Archive). Aliens Vol. 1 was the T4 expanded CharGen and background on the Aslan and Vargr (and also the "Graytch", who were less interesting). But there was improvement over the CT Alien Modules in the expanded CharGen in terms of making the procedure better fit the flavor and psychology of the races, and also one or two interesting pieces of new revealed historical background not revealed anywhere else, such as the fact that Kusyu originally had a somewhat different biosphere about 2 million years ago, and then there was an "abrupt" change or cataclysm of some sort, after which the proto-Aslan and related life began to evolve, and they don't seem to be directly related to the prior life or breathe the prior atmospheric mix of gases.

I'm pretty sure it's the source for a couple of minor races that haven't been explored elsewhere; most notably, a human minor race from Graytch space that is up on the wiki and listed on Traveller Map (the Hanen). Plus of course expanded material on Graytch themselves, though they did get a fair amount in Alien Archive.
